The 2025 Belgian Grand Prix takes place over a sprint weekend from Friday, July 25 to Sunday, July 27, 2025, at Circuit de Spa‑Francorchamps in Belgium.

Spa is the longest track in the current F1 lineup, stretching 7.004 km (4.352 miles) per lap, with drivers completing 44 laps for a total race distance of about 308 km (191 miles).

2025 Belgian Grand Prix Schedule

Here’s the schedule for the 2025 Belgian Grand Prix in table format, with all times converted to Eastern Time (ET):

šŸ—“ Date šŸ•’ Session Start Time (ET)
Fri, Jul 25 Free Practice 1 8:30 AM – 9:30 AM
Sprint Qualifying 12:30 PM – 1:14 PM
Sat, Jul 26 Sprint Race (15 laps) 7:00 AM – 8:00 AM
Grand Prix Qualifying 11:00 AM – 12:00 PM
Sun, Jul 27 Belgian Grand Prix (44 laps) 9:00 AM – 11:00 AM
